Susan Elkin chats to JUSTIN COOKE, CEO of Digital Theatre. Digital Theatre offers access to films of live theatre, ballet, opera and classical concerts to individual subscribers and educational institutions.
“Well of course what we do is different from live theatre but we believe we’re creating a new complementary art form,” says Justin Cooke. “We’d never try to compete with live theatre. We can’t create the buzz, for a start. Rather, we’re providing a new way of watching performed arts.”
Big Clever Learning, Cooke’s company, acquired Digital Theatre two years ago. At that point, as Digital Theatre Plus, it had been going for seven years, mainly as a means of getting filmed live theatre into schools and colleges …
